About E Tarafdar

E Tarafdar is a scholar working on Computational Theory and Mathematics, Geometry and Topology, Applied Mathematics, Economics and Econometrics and Numerical Analysis, having authored 62 papers that have together received 899 indexed citations. Recurring topics across this work include Optimization and Variational Analysis (40 papers), Fixed Point Theorems Analysis (21 papers), Contact Mechanics and Variational Inequalities (18 papers), Economic theories and models (13 papers), Nonlinear Differential Equations Analysis (7 papers), Topology Optimization in Engineering (7 papers), Game Theory and Applications (6 papers) and Advanced Optimization Algorithms Research (6 papers). The work is most often cited by research in Geometry and Topology (432 citations), Computational Theory and Mathematics (719 citations), Numerical Analysis (200 citations), Applied Mathematics (206 citations) and Mathematical Physics (76 citations). E Tarafdar has collaborated with scholars based in Australia, Canada and China. Frequent co-authors include Xian-Zhi Yuan, Xie Ping Ding, Ghanshyam B. Mehta, Taqdir Husain, George Xianzhi Yuan, H.B. Thompson, Xiaofeng Ding, P. Watson, Bruce A. Watson and Kok-Keong Tan. Their work appears in journals such as Nonlinear Analysis, Applied Mathematics Letters, Journal of Mathematical Analysis and Applications, Journal of Optimization Theory and Applications and Journal of Inequalities and Applications.
